The party continues...**

Prince Robert and Princess Julie continued the celebrations of the 75th anniversary of the Dillon family's purchase of Chateau Haut-Brion. Yesterday they hosted a gala at The Metropolitan Museum of Art in New York. I mentioned in my posting about the London dinner that they are hosting a series of celebrations all over the world. The New York leg of this international affair was attended by socialites, aristocrats and President Bill Clinton. Princess Julie looked lovely, as usual. She is pictured above with Dillon Bryan and his interesting choice of footwear.

While he was in The United States Prince Robert gave a brief interview with FOX Business Network. He discussed Domaine Clarence Dillon's venture into the production of a lower cost wine.
